GF2nONBElement

Class files must be compiled with debug information to show line coverage.

Class files must be compiled with debug information to link with source files.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edMethods
Total4,208 of 4,2080%206 of 2060%1441444141
static {...}2,0580%n/a1111
toString(int)4720%160%9911
multiplyThisBy(GFElement)3870%500%262611
solveQuadraticEquation()2090%320%171711
squareThis()1170%140%8811
invertThis()930%140%8811
squareRootThis()830%100%6611
GF2nONBElement(GF2nONBField, SecureRandom)800%40%3311
trace()630%100%6611
isOne()610%140%8811
toByteArray()500%20%2211
assign(byte[])400%20%2211
addToThis(GFElement)390%60%4411
getElementReverseOrder()370%40%3311
ONE(GF2nONBField)360%20%2211
GF2nONBElement(GF2nONBElement)330%n/a1111
equals(Object)320%80%5511
assignOne()290%20%2211
isZero()290%80%5511
testBit(int)290%60%4411
GF2nONBElement(GF2nONBField, byte[])270%n/a1111
GF2nONBElement(GF2nONBField, BigInteger)270%n/a1111
GF2nONBElement(GF2nONBField, long[])220%n/a1111
testRightmostBit()210%20%2211
getElement()0%n/a1111
ZERO(GF2nONBField)0%n/a1111
add(GFElement)0%n/a1111
multiply(GFElement)0%n/a1111
assign(long[])0%n/a1111
increase()0%n/a1111
square()0%n/a1111
invert()0%n/a1111
squareRoot()0%n/a1111
increaseThis()0%n/a1111
toFlexiBigInt()0%n/a1111
assignZero()0%n/a1111
clone()0%n/a1111
assign(BigInteger)0%n/a1111
reverseOrder()0%n/a1111
hashCode()0%n/a1111
toString()0%n/a1111